Audio Codec (Hardware) Market Overview

The global Audio Codec (Hardware) Market size estimated at USD 4584.86 million in 2026 and is projected to reach USD 7317.44 million by 2035, growing at a CAGR of 5.33% from 2026 to 2035.

The Audio Codec (Hardware) Market is witnessing strong demand due to the rapid expansion of consumer electronics, automotive infotainment systems, industrial automation, gaming devices, smartphones, laptops, tablets, smart speakers, and IoT-enabled products. Hardware audio codecs integrate analog-to-digital and digital-to-analog conversion while supporting advanced noise suppression, multi-channel audio, and high-definition sound processing. More than 8.5 billion connected devices currently require embedded audio processing, while over 1.4 billion smartphones and approximately 260 million notebook PCs are shipped annually with integrated audio codec hardware.

BY TYPE

Standalone: Standalone audio codecs represent a significant portion of the Audio Codec (Hardware) Market because they deliver dedicated analog-to-digital and digital-to-analog conversion without depending on integrated application processors. These devices are widely deployed in professional audio equipment, industrial communication systems, medical electronics, premium headphones, desktop computers, gaming peripherals, conference systems, and automotive infotainment units requiring independent signal processing. Approximately 58% of professional audio products utilize standalone codec architectures due to their superior signal integrity and lower electrical interference. More than 72% of studio-grade recording interfaces employ dedicated hardware codecs capable of supporting 24-bit and 32-bit audio processing. Around 64% of industrial communication devices continue to rely on standalone codec chips because of their operational stability and simplified system validation. 

DSP Integrated: DSP Integrated audio codecs are becoming increasingly important across the Audio Codec (Hardware) Market because they combine digital signal processing with high-performance audio conversion in a single semiconductor solution. This integration reduces board space, lowers component count, and improves overall system efficiency for compact electronic products. Approximately 76% of newly launched smartphones incorporate DSP-integrated audio codecs to support voice assistants, active noise cancellation, and high-resolution multimedia playback. Nearly 69% of wireless earbuds and headsets employ integrated DSP codecs for echo cancellation, adaptive equalization, and low-latency communication. Around 63% of smart speakers utilize DSP-enabled codec solutions to enable far-field voice recognition through multi-microphone beamforming technology.
